±1100 kV特高压直流工程换流变最优短路阻抗 [PDF]
换流变压器是直流输电系统中最重要的设备之一,短路阻抗是确定整个直流系统成套设计方案的最重要输入条件,对直流主回路参数、短路电流、绝缘配合、无功配置、设备制造、大件运输、技术经济性等具有决定性作用。定量分析了±1100 kV特高压直流工程中以上因素对阻抗选择的影响,并提出了全寿命周期成本分析方法。基于此分析,以±1100 kV昌吉—古泉特高压直流工程为例,提出了该工程的最优阻抗推荐值,并应用于实际工程。
